Output 8e093751ca244e75375fc1a469fce005a97b02d84f05feb01cd56f789be21728:21

value
98900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63144104b094be9fc71ad1ded5ff635cc673cc86 OP_EQUAL
address
3Aiu5ohgoWPKp1NL7W3y3x3VQpWApKojXM
transaction
8e093751ca244e75375fc1a469fce005a97b02d84f05feb01cd56f789be21728
spent
true